 Twitter users may have noticed a change to their profiles recently as the website unveiled its new look. The popular social networking site which inhabits around 645,750,000 users has completely left its comfort zone. Now the site slightly resembles Facebook by adopting a tweet stream and focusing more on photos. Those who designed the website have added a new category for users to keep track of photos and videos along with their lists, favorites, and followers. Twitter developers have also added an option for the stream to show not only "Tweets" but "Tweets and replies" for every user, which was a luxury reserved previously for verified members only.

It’s not the first time that Twitter has tested out certain adjustments and used a large user base for feedback. With the success of newer sites such as Instagram, it’s a great business move for Twitter to spice up their website, which hasn't changed very much lately. The once number one social networking site has recently admitted to having a major decline in user growth due to its lack of user friendliness. Also the decline has forced Twitter to take a major cut in the stock department. Revamping their website design could actually help save the social network from crashing to the ground.

Take the recent case of a Pennsylvania nurse who was accused of handing her 94-year-old father a bottle of morphine and helping him commit suicide. Assisted suicide is illegal in every state but Oregon, Washington, Montana, Vermont and New Mexico. The nurse, Barbara Mancini, admitted to handing him the vial but in an attempt to relieve his pain, not help him end his life.


The story behind Joseph Yourshaw’s death is rather sad. It highlights the importance of hospice care and the rights of the dying.  Yourshaw was peacefully living at home under hospice care when he became unresponsive. Against the families wishes, the hospice company called 911 and he was taken to a hospital and revived. Instead of dying peacefully at home as he had wished, Yourshaw was rudely brought back into a life full of pain. His life ended in the hospital.


In the end, the judge dismissed the case against the nurse, as there was not enough evidence to prove she had meant to end his life.  In a broader sense, this verdict perhaps reflecting the changing view of people on assisted suicide.
